If you can't sip coffee without creamer, then you will love vanilla extract. Just add a few drops of pure extract to your pot before brewing. You can also add vanilla beans to your ground to infuse before brewing..

Is the flavor of the coffee affected? Just as coffee beans go rancid after about two weeks, brewed coffee can start to taste bad after about 30 minutes, or the time it takes for the coffee to cool. Then you have about a 4-hour window before the oils in the coffee start to go bad, which further alters the taste.

Yes, double brew is stronger. It's more like a Moka pot (stovetop espresso maker) brew. So it's a better base than regular coffee for iced coffee and other specialty coffee (latte, cappuccino…) you may want to make at home. In a cafe, specialty coffee has an espresso base.
THE BOTTOM LINE: Hold on to your mug. Most of the flavor in a pot of coffee comes during the early stages of brewing. And if you sneak a cup early on, not only will it be far too strong but you'll be running off with most of the good stuff and spoiling the pot for others..
